Original language description
The basis of climatology is the availability of reliable observation data.With recent climatic changes, one must uphold the relevance of quality control andhomogenization prior to any data analysis since these results are used to evaluate theimpact of climate change on various socio-economic sectors to implement adaptationmeasures accordingly. This study presents a step-by-step guide for processing dailyprecipitation and air temperature data in Ghana using multiple statistical tests andreference series which is suitable for areas with sparse observations and lot ofmissing data. Initial datasets contained missing values ranging from 0-13 % forprecipitation, 1-13 % for minimum temperature and 1-14 % for maximumtemperature. The number of outliers ranged from 0-15 for minimum temperatureand 0-22 for maximum temperature with no outliers detected for precipitation.Inhomogeneities detected were 2 and 9 for maximum and minimum temperaturerespectively and precipitation datasets were homogeneous. Data recovered after gapfilling ranged from 97-100 % for precipitation, 99-100 % for maximum temperatureand 72-100 % for minimum temperature. The results indicate that datasets recordedfrom manual weather stations are quality controlled before made publicly available.
